HC Deb 19 February 1946 vol 419 c205W
Flight - Lieutenant Haire

asked the Minister of Labour whether, in view of the need of all our workers for a holiday away from home during the coming summer and in view of the difficulties of transport, hotel and boarding-house accommodation, he will consider introducing a policy of staggered holidays:

Mr. Isaacs

Steps to promote the staggering of holidays are already being taken, and I would refer my hon. and gallant Friend to the answers I gave to the hon. and gallant Member for South Blackpool (Wing-Commander Robinson) on 20th December last and to the hon. Member for Hartlepools (Mr. D. Jones) on 24th January. The standing committee for England and Wales has already met.
